The sound of jet engines caught people’s attention as they focused their attention skyward as a trio of A-10 Thunderbolt from Gowen Field soared over Mountain Home on Saturday. The sunlight temporarily blocked people’s chances to see the fighters as they continued eastward as the crowd cheered and applauded.
The flyover signaled the start of a local tradition as thousands of people in Mountain Home paused to pay tribute to the nation’s military. Celebrating its 64th anniversary, Air Force Appreciation Day represents one way the local community honors those who serve this nation.
